Definitions:

Intragroup Conflict

Disputes or disagreements that occur within a group, affecting its cohesion and potentially its performance.

Distributive Tactics

Strategies used in negotiation that focus on dividing or allocating resources between parties, often seen as a win-lose scenario.

Attitudinal Structuring

The process of influencing or changing the attitudes and perceptions of others within an organization to achieve desired outcomes.

Mutual Gain

A situation or outcome where all parties involved in a negotiation or transaction benefit or achieve their objectives.
